### Description

University of Connecticut–Avery Point is a small public liberal arts campus located in Groton, Connecticut, serving approximately 474 students. As a branch of the University of Connecticut system, it offers general studies programming in a suburban coastal setting, providing a more intimate alternative to UConn's main Storrs campus.

In-state tuition runs $17,010 annually, while out-of-state tuition is $39,678. The campus maintains open admissions, with an acceptance rate of 86.5%. Students admitted typically have SAT Reading scores around 610 and Math scores near 600 at the 75th percentile.

This campus works best for students seeking a smaller, more accessible entry point into the UConn system, particularly those who value a tight-knit community while working toward a general studies degree. Many students use Avery Point as a pathway to complete lower-level coursework before transferring to a larger UConn campus. For more information, visit averypoint.uconn.edu.
